Malady, pronounced 'MAL-uh-dee,' comes from the Latin words male, meaning 'bad or ill' and habitus for 'have, hold.' When you have a malady, it is like something bad is holding you, such as an illness the common cold: a malady of winter. any undesirable or disordered condition: social maladies a malady of the spirit.
